Juventus’ Giorgio Chiellini is well aware of how difficult it will be to beat Milan to the Scudetto. “It’s easier on the PlayStation…”

The Old Lady are currently four points behind the leaders in the table and boss Antonio Conte considers the Diavolo as favourites.

“I think the Coach is just being a realist,” the defender told Il Giornale. “The Rossoneri are reigning champions and have four more points than us.

“It is certainly easier to beat them on the PlayStation than it is in real life,” the Italian international smiled.

“We are just taking things one game at a time, keeping our feet on the ground and concentrating on our next task which is Napoli.”

Chiellini, 27, is one of the club’s most influential players which has seen him linked with the likes of Manchester City and Real Madrid in the past.

“Well, if you are a footballer then it is inevitable that your name will be mentioned in a transfer story every six months,” he continued.

“I have never received any concrete offers from anyone though.”
